It is impossible to answer such question since the key determinant lies in the moves, not the Pokemon's stats.
The reason why Machamp is so good is that Counter + Dynamic Punch is one of the best move combos in the game, if not THE best.
There are many Pokemon who have access to Fighting moves, now and in the future. Take Mewtwo. A Focus Blast Mewtwo takes out Blissey faster than Machamp and has much better resistance to Blissey's moves. So, if a Pokemon with much better stats who can have access to Fighting moves, Machamp will be outclassed. It doesn't need to be Fighting Type.
Even if it does get outclassed it's still going to be a strong fighting Pokemon, so don't regret powering it even if it turns out Gen 3 gets released a day after you finish powering it up.
